How To Fix ICL_ACTLOG103 - Control predicate &1: Error in execution of task &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: ICL_ACTLOG - Messages for Activity Log

  • Message number: 103

  • Message text: Control predicate &1: Error in execution of task &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message ICL_ACTLOG103 - Control predicate &1: Error in execution of task &2 ?

    The SAP error message ICL_ACTLOG103 typically indicates that there is an issue with the execution of a task in the context of the SAP Insurance Contract Management (ICM) module. The message format suggests that it is related to a control predicate, which is a condition that must be met for a task to execute successfully.

    Cause:

    The error can be caused by several factors, including but not limited to:

    1. Data Issues: There may be inconsistencies or missing data in the relevant tables that the task is trying to access.
    2. Configuration Errors: Incorrect configuration settings in the ICM module can lead to execution failures.
    3. Authorization Problems: The user executing the task may not have the necessary authorizations to perform the action.
    4. System Bugs: There may be bugs or issues in the SAP system that affect the execution of the task.
    5. Task Dependencies: The task may depend on the successful completion of previous tasks, which may not have been executed correctly.

    Solution:

    To resolve the error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Logs: Review the application logs and system logs for more detailed error messages that can provide insights into the specific cause of the failure.
    2. Data Validation: Ensure that all required data is present and correctly formatted. Check for any inconsistencies in the data that might be causing the issue.
    3. Configuration Review: Verify the configuration settings related to the task and ensure they are set up correctly.
    4. Authorization Check: Confirm that the user has the necessary authorizations to execute the task. You may need to consult with your SAP security team.
    5. Re-execute Task: If the task is dependent on previous tasks, ensure those tasks have been executed successfully before re-running the current task.
    6. Consult SAP Notes: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address known issues related to this error message.
    7.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ists after trying the above steps, consider reaching out to SAP Support for further assistance.
